Comprehending Robot Cleaners

Robot cleaners, commonly referred to as robotic vacuum cleaners or robot vacuums, are autonomous makers designed to perform cleaning jobs without human intervention. They use various technologies, consisting of sensing units, video cameras, and expert system (AI), to browse their environment, spot dirt and debris, and cover different floor types. The primary functions of these devices typically include vacuuming carpets and tough floorings, mopping, or perhaps both, depending upon the model.

How Do Robot Cleaners Work?

Robot cleaners deploy a mix of sensors and algorithms to operate effectively. Here's a simplified introduction of their performance:

  • Navigation: Most robot cleaners are equipped with infrared or laser sensors that permit them to map out the cleaning location. They develop a digital map to ensure complete coverage of the area.

  • Dirt Detection: Advanced designs use dirt detection technology that increases suction power when they notice an especially filthy location.
  • Scheduling: Most robot cleaners can be configured utilizing buddy apps, permitting homeowners to set cleaning schedules, choose cleaning modes, and even control the robot from another location.

Benefits of Robot Cleaners

Robot cleaners offer a number of benefits that have actually added to their growing popularity. Below is a summary of the primary advantages:

  1. Time-Saving: These devices can work autonomously while homeowners participate in other activities, considerably releasing up time in anyone's schedule.
  2. Efficiency: Robot cleaners can keep consistent cleaning schedules, guaranteeing that dirt and dust do not collect with time.
  3. Multi-Functionality: Many models work as vacuum cleaners and mops, providing versatility for various cleaning requirements.
  4. Smart Home Integration: Many robot cleaners work with wise home systems, allowing users to manage them via voice commands or integrate them into a bigger home automation system.
  5. Compact Design: Their slim profile allows them to clean up under furniture and in corners that are difficult for traditional vacuum cleaners to reach.

Limitations of Robot Cleaners

While robot cleaners provide various benefits, they are not without their disadvantages. Awareness of these limitations can assist property owners make notified choices:

  • Limited Suction Power: In comparison to conventional vacuum, robot cleaners often have less powerful suction, making them less efficient on thick carpets.
  • Battery Life: Most robot vacuums have a restricted battery life, which might not be adequate for larger homes, demanding manual intervention to recharge.
  • Price Range: High-quality robot cleaners can be considerably more costly than standard vacuum cleaners.
  • Maintenance Needs: Regular maintenance, such as emptying dust bins and cleaning filters, is vital to keep the robot's performance.

Elements to Consider When Purchasing a Robot Cleaner

Purchasing a robot cleaner can be a substantial financial investment. Here are key factors to consider to assist prospective buyers pick the ideal model for their requirements:

  • Type of Cleaning: Determine whether you require a vacuum, a mop, or both.
  • Floor Type: Consider the types of floors in your home-- hardwood, tile, or carpet-- as some robotics are more reliable on particular surface areas.
  • Navigation Technology: Look for models with sophisticated navigation systems to prevent them from getting stuck or missing areas.
  • Smart Features: Evaluate if features like scheduling, mapping, and wise home integration are essential for you.
  • Battery Life and Charging: Consider the size of your space and the robot's battery life to ensure it can clean your home on a single charge.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

  1. Are robot cleaners ideal for animal hair?Yes, numerous robot cleaners are created specifically for picking up pet hair and other particles, featuring innovative suction and brush innovation.
  2. How do I preserve my robot cleaner?Frequently empty the dust bin, tidy the brushes and filters, and guarantee the sensing units are unblocked to maintain optimum performance.
  3. Can I manage my robot cleaner remotely?A lot of contemporary robot cleaners come with companion apps that permit you to arrange cleaning sessions and manage the gadget from another location.
  4. Do robot cleaners work well on carpets?While lots of robot cleaners can manage carpets, their effectiveness varies by model. High-end designs normally perform much better due to stronger suction.
  5. Is it loud?Robot cleaners tend to operate more silently than conventional vacuums, making them ideal for cleaning while you are home.
